Sump Pump Maintenance in Boston, MA

Sump pump maintenance services focus on ensuring that the sump pump system functions properly to protect a property from basement flooding and water damage. This service typically includes inspecting the pump and basin, testing its operation, cleaning out debris, and checking the electrical components to confirm everything is working efficiently. Projects may involve routine inspections, replacing worn parts, or upgrading existing systems to improve reliability during heavy rain or snowmelt. Property owners often want to understand the condition of their sump pump, the recommended frequency of maintenance, and any signs that indicate potential issues needing attention.

Before requesting sump pump maintenance, homeowners should consider the age and type of their system, as well as any previous problems experienced during storms. It's helpful to know if the pump has been tested recently and whether there are any persistent noises or cycling issues. Additionally, understanding the location of the sump pump and accessibility can influence the scope of service needed. Clear communication about concerns and the history of the system can assist in planning the appropriate maintenance to ensure continuous protection against water intrusion.

FAQ

Sump Pump Maintenance Questions

How often should a sump pump be tested? It is recommended to test the sump pump at least once a year to ensure proper operation during heavy rain or flooding conditions.

What are common signs a sump pump needs maintenance? Signs include strange noises, frequent cycling, or if the pump fails to activate during a test or heavy rain.

How can debris affect sump pump performance? Debris can clog the pump or float switch, causing it to malfunction or stop working when needed most.

What maintenance tasks are important for sump pumps? Regularly inspecting the pump, cleaning the basin, and checking the discharge line help ensure reliable operation.
